titleOfInvention Lubricating oil composition
abstract PROBLEM TO BE SOLVED: To improve the control of oxidation and high-temperature deposition which can occur when improving the cooling efficiency of a lubricating oil composition. SOLUTION: A large amount of a base stock having a lubricating viscosity; and (B) a small amount of an oil-soluble overbased metal detergent additive in the form of a complex, wherein the basic material of the detergent is A two-stroke crosshead marine compression ignition (diesel) engine lubricating oil composition made by including or admixing additives stabilized by more than one surfactant.
